The Taxation Disclosure Act An ALEC Model

4Intent Section 5The intent of the legislature is to make citizen access to state and local tax rates as open transparent, and 6publicly accessible as is feasible. Increasing the ease of public access to state and local tax rates, 7particularly where the rates are currently available from disparate internal government sources but are 8difficult for the public to collect and efficiently aggregate, significantly contributes to governmental 9accountability, public participation, and the understanding of the cost of government services. Therefore, 10the legislature directs the state budget office to create and maintain a searchable database of each tax rate 11for all taxing districts in the state. 12 13Short Title 14This Act shall be known and may be cited as the Taxation Disclosure Act. 15 16Searchable Tax Rate Database 17By January 1, 2010, the state budget office shall make publicly available an online searchable database of 18all tax rates in the state for each taxing district. The information shall be aggregated by type of tax and 19accessible by entering a zip code and/or physical address for each residency or business. Individual tax 20levies shall be further broken down within each tax rate. 21 22Geographical Tax Rate Map 23Along with searching for tax rates by zip code and/or physical address for each residency or business, 24searches should be accommodated by clicking through a map of the state as a whole and down to the level 25of each taxing district. 26 27Individual Tax Rate Calculator 28Tax rate calculators shall be provided on the searchable database to allow citizens and businesses to 29calculate their potential taxes. Calculators shall be provided at a minimum for property, sales/use, income, 30vehicle, and business taxes and shall be specific to the rate for the taxing districts in which the citizen 31resides. 32 33Updating Database 34To facilitate the state budget offices efforts in creating and maintaining a searchable database of each tax 35rate for all taxing districts in the state, every taxing district shall report its tax rates annually to the state 36budget office and shall report any changes to its tax rates within 30 days of enactment of rate changes. 37 38Please contact Jonathan Williams, ALECs Tax & Fiscal Policy Task Force Director, at 39jwilliams@alec.org or (202) 742-8533 if you have any questions or concerns. 3
